I have had previous issues with gaining internet access despite being successfully connected to the router. Turning everything off and rebooting the router has helped before but not this time. It's been OK for a while but it's crept back again and I'm almost tearing my hair out. (I'm not as it happens as I realise I mustn't play with a dwindling resource).
My main PC is working OK. However, my laptop and my PS3 and now my partner's Samsung Galaxy 3 phone no longer have internet access. The laptop fails with both wireless and LAN connections to the router. The PS3 is wireless. The laptop and PS3 both report that there is a problem accessing the DNS server. Clearly the issue does not centre on the individual devices as it's affecting all at the same time.
Any suggestions?
ISP is Plusnet fibre, router is an ASUS RT-N66U
